A group of 125 law firms has called for a reform that will allow the entry of foreign firms into India to be put on hold, calling the proposal "discriminatory" and saying it creates an unlevel playing field between local and overseas companies. In a 20-page letter to the Bar Council of India, dated March 30 and seen by Reuters, the Society of Indian Law Firms (SILF) argued that domestic reforms are needed before the market can be opened. India's Bar Council did not respond to Reuters' request for comment on the letter.

Strikes by security guards at Heathrow airport begin on Friday 31 March after last-ditch talks failed to resolve a pay dispute. The action is likely to disrupt school holiday travel, with around 1,400 members of Unite walking out for 10 days, including most of the Easter weekend.According to the union, talks broke down because Heathrow Airport Limited (HAL) failed to substantially improve its pay offer. The strike involves security officers at terminal five, used exclusively by British Airways, and campus security guards who are responsible for checking all cargo that enters the airport.
